Factors to Consider When Buying or Selling

Whether dealing with residential or commercial properties, several factors influence decision-making. Location is paramount, affecting property value, resale potential, and business visibility. Property condition and age are also significant, as renovations or repairs can impact costs and negotiations.

For commercial buyers, traffic flow, accessibility, and zoning regulations are critical. Residential buyers may prioritize school districts, safety, and community amenities. A local real estate agent provides insight into these factors, helping clients weigh pros and cons effectively.

Financing and Legal Considerations

Real estate transactions involve financial and legal complexities. Buyers need to understand mortgage options, interest rates, and down payment requirements. Sellers must be aware of taxes, transfer fees, and disclosure obligations. Agents assist with paperwork, ensuring compliance with local and state regulations, and help avoid potential legal pitfalls.

Commercial transactions often involve additional considerations such as zoning compliance, environmental assessments, and lease agreements. Having professional guidance minimizes risk and ensures the transaction proceeds smoothly.
